Those fans dismayed at the single BAFTA nomination* can console themselves with the news that Doctor Who has clocked up a total of fourteen nominations in the BAFTA Cymru awards.
The full list of Who nominations are:
Best Drama Series / Serial
Best Feature Programme (DOCTOR WHO CONFIDENTIAL)
Best New Media: TV Or Film Related (DOCTOR WHO: ATTACK OF THE GRASKE)
Best Director Of Photography – Drama� (ERNIE VINCZE)
Best Sound (IAN RICHARDSON)
Best Design (EDWARD THOMAS for DOCTOR WHO: CHRISTMAS SPECIAL)
Best Graphics/Titles (THE MILL for DOCTOR WHO: CHRISTMAS SPECIAL)
Best Costume (LUCINDA WRIGHT)
Best Make-Up (DAVY JONES)
Best Screenwriter (RUSSELL T DAVIES)
Best Original Music Soundtrack (MURRAY GOLD for DOCTOR WHO: CHRISTMAS SPECIAL)
Best Director – Drama (JAMES HAWES for DOCTOR WHO: CHRISTMAS SPECIAL)
Best Actor (CHRISTOPHER ECCLESTON)
Best Actress (BILLIE PIPER)
The full list can be viewed on the BAFTA Cymru site. The winners will be announced on Saturday 22 April 2006 at the Cardiff International Arena
